diff options
author | Johannes Berg <johannes.berg@intel.com> | 2010-04-06 07:12:40 -0400 |
---|---|---|
committer | Reinette Chatre <reinette.chatre@intel.com> | 2010-04-16 16:47:12 -0400 |
commit | b165cf09c0248262232c7566df5ae40284cee7d6 (patch) | |
tree | e3b08202438a0b47aeb635601f710be6f47a337e /drivers | |
parent | 92ae80eec7ac642f249b7a2fc02f41441d128a62 (diff) |
iwlwifi: remove scan_pass_start
Since we no longer do a multi-pass scan,
keeping track of how long each pass took
is pointless since there will only be one.
Signed-off-by: Johannes Berg <johannes.berg@intel.com>
Signed-off-by: Reinette Chatre <reinette.chatre@intel.com>
Diffstat (limited to 'drivers')
-rw-r--r-- | drivers/net/wireless/iwlwifi/iwl-dev.h | 1 | ||||
-rw-r--r-- | drivers/net/wireless/iwlwifi/iwl-scan.c | 8 |
2 files changed, 2 insertions, 7 deletions
diff --git a/drivers/net/wireless/iwlwifi/iwl-dev.h b/drivers/net/wireless/iwlwifi/iwl-dev.h index f2d4ca5b132a..a7ffb4f9280a 100644 --- a/drivers/net/wireless/iwlwifi/iwl-dev.h +++ b/drivers/net/wireless/iwlwifi/iwl-dev.h | |||
@@ -1050,7 +1050,6 @@ struct iwl_priv { | |||
1050 | 1050 | ||
1051 | /* Scan related variables */ | 1051 | /* Scan related variables */ |
1052 | unsigned long scan_start; | 1052 | unsigned long scan_start; |
1053 | unsigned long scan_pass_start; | ||
1054 | unsigned long scan_start_tsf; | 1053 | unsigned long scan_start_tsf; |
1055 | void *scan; | 1054 | void *scan; |
1056 | enum ieee80211_band scan_band; | 1055 | enum ieee80211_band scan_band; |
diff --git a/drivers/net/wireless/iwlwifi/iwl-scan.c b/drivers/net/wireless/iwlwifi/iwl-scan.c index e45b49ada9fa..cb3601dabf29 100644 --- a/drivers/net/wireless/iwlwifi/iwl-scan.c +++ b/drivers/net/wireless/iwlwifi/iwl-scan.c | |||
@@ -218,10 +218,10 @@ static void iwl_rx_scan_complete_notif(struct iwl_priv *priv, | |||
218 | /* The HW is no longer scanning */ | 218 | /* The HW is no longer scanning */ |
219 | clear_bit(STATUS_SCAN_HW, &priv->status); | 219 | clear_bit(STATUS_SCAN_HW, &priv->status); |
220 | 220 | ||
221 | IWL_DEBUG_INFO(priv, "Scan pass on %sGHz took %dms\n", | 221 | IWL_DEBUG_INFO(priv, "Scan on %sGHz took %dms\n", |
222 | (priv->scan_band == IEEE80211_BAND_2GHZ) ? "2.4" : "5.2", | 222 | (priv->scan_band == IEEE80211_BAND_2GHZ) ? "2.4" : "5.2", |
223 | jiffies_to_msecs(elapsed_jiffies | 223 | jiffies_to_msecs(elapsed_jiffies |
224 | (priv->scan_pass_start, jiffies))); | 224 | (priv->scan_start, jiffies))); |
225 | 225 | ||
226 | /* | 226 | /* |
227 | * If a request to abort was given, or the scan did not succeed | 227 | * If a request to abort was given, or the scan did not succeed |
@@ -235,9 +235,6 @@ static void iwl_rx_scan_complete_notif(struct iwl_priv *priv, | |||
235 | 235 | ||
236 | clear_bit(STATUS_SCANNING, &priv->status); | 236 | clear_bit(STATUS_SCANNING, &priv->status); |
237 | 237 | ||
238 | IWL_DEBUG_INFO(priv, "Scan took %dms\n", | ||
239 | jiffies_to_msecs(elapsed_jiffies(priv->scan_start, jiffies))); | ||
240 | |||
241 | queue_work(priv->workqueue, &priv->scan_completed); | 238 | queue_work(priv->workqueue, &priv->scan_completed); |
242 | } | 239 | } |
243 | 240 | ||
@@ -449,7 +446,6 @@ static int iwl_scan_initiate(struct iwl_priv *priv) | |||
449 | set_bit(STATUS_SCANNING, &priv->status); | 446 | set_bit(STATUS_SCANNING, &priv->status); |
450 | priv->is_internal_short_scan = false; | 447 | priv->is_internal_short_scan = false; |
451 | priv->scan_start = jiffies; | 448 | priv->scan_start = jiffies; |
452 | priv->scan_pass_start = priv->scan_start; | ||
453 | 449 | ||
454 | queue_work(priv->workqueue, &priv->request_scan); | 450 | queue_work(priv->workqueue, &priv->request_scan); |
455 | 451 | ||